From 22719dfeb9d3ed8c38e89464e80f4e2798986c3a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E5=BF=97=E9=93=AD=20=E5=90=95?= <896951544@qq.com> Date: Thu, 27 Mar 2025 15:01:56 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BC=98=E5=8C=96LCS=E6=8E=A5=E5=8F=A3bug?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- WcfControlMonitorLib/CCallService.cs | 4 +- WcfControlMonitorLib/CGetState.cs | 136 +++++++++++++-------------- 2 files changed, 70 insertions(+), 70 deletions(-) diff --git a/WcfControlMonitorLib/CCallService.cs b/WcfControlMonitorLib/CCallService.cs index ec03d14..453d914 100644 --- a/WcfControlMonitorLib/CCallService.cs +++ b/WcfControlMonitorLib/CCallService.cs @@ -1531,7 +1531,7 @@ namespace WcfControlMonitorLib string dtime = DateTime.Now.ToString("u"); dtime = dtime.Substring(0, dtime.Length - 1); sql.Clear(); - sql.Append("select * from T_AGVIOStation ");//查询还未发送给WMS但是任务状态已经是拆分完的状态的任务 数据库加一个IsSendLCS字段 + sql.Append("select * from T_AGVIOStation ");//AGV进出站台 DataView data = dbo.ExceSQL(sql.ToString()).Tables[0].DefaultView; for (int i=0; i < data.Count;i++) { Model.MDevice md = Model.CGetInfo.GetDeviceInfo(Convert.ToInt32(dv[i]["F_DeviceIndex"])); @@ -1647,7 +1647,7 @@ namespace WcfControlMonitorLib public StringBuilder error_code = new StringBuilder(); StringBuilder sql = new StringBuilder(); - + //public IO_CONTROL(CCallService.WMS_WCS_PARAM_IN indata, string time, string level)//入库 //{ // error_code.Clear(); diff --git a/WcfControlMonitorLib/CGetState.cs b/WcfControlMonitorLib/CGetState.cs index 4318693..6d625d1 100644 --- a/WcfControlMonitorLib/CGetState.cs +++ b/WcfControlMonitorLib/CGetState.cs @@ -794,53 +794,53 @@ namespace WcfControlMonitorLib } #region 񺽶 wmsӿ ϱ״̬/ɾ3(ڸ״̬ɾ) - if (ControlType != 5 && ControlType != 6) - { - int status = 0; - if (ClearZero == Model.CGeneralFunction.TASKDELETE) - { - status = 900; - } - else - { - if (errrcode == 970)//ͻغ - { - status = 970; - } - else - { + //if (ControlType != 5 && ControlType != 6) + //{ + // int status = 0; + // if (ClearZero == Model.CGeneralFunction.TASKDELETE) + // { + // status = 900; + // } + // else + // { + // if (errrcode == 970)//ͻغ + // { + // status = 970; + // } + // else + // { - status = 999; - } - } + // status = 999; + // } + // } - string dTime1 = DateTime.Now.ToString("u"); - dtime = dTime1.Substring(0, dTime1.Length - 1); + // string dTime1 = DateTime.Now.ToString("u"); + // dtime = dTime1.Substring(0, dTime1.Length - 1); - object[] ob = new object[8] { fid, status, 0, barcode, status, dtime, "", 1.ToString() }; - try - { - sql.Clear(); - sql.Append("select * from io_control_apply where CONTROL_ID = ").Append(fid); - if (dbo.ExceSQL(sql.ToString()).Tables[0].DefaultView.Count > 0) + // object[] ob = new object[8] { fid, status, 0, barcode, status, dtime, "", 1.ToString() }; + // try + // { + // sql.Clear(); + // sql.Append("select * from io_control_apply where CONTROL_ID = ").Append(fid); + // if (dbo.ExceSQL(sql.ToString()).Tables[0].DefaultView.Count > 0) - { - sql.Clear(); - sql.Append(" delete from io_control_apply where CONTROL_ID = ").Append(fid); - dbo.ExceSQL(sql.ToString()); - } + // { + // sql.Clear(); + // sql.Append(" delete from io_control_apply where CONTROL_ID = ").Append(fid); + // dbo.ExceSQL(sql.ToString()); + // } - dboM.ExecuteSql(string.Format("INSERT INTO IO_CONTROL_APPLY(CONTROL_ID,CONTROL_APPLY_TYPE,DEVICE_CODE, STOCK_BARCODE, APPLY_TASK_STATUS, CREATE_TIME,CONTROL_APPLY_REMARK,WAREHOUSE_CODE)VALUES ({0},'{1}','{2}','{3}','{4}','{5}','{6}','{7}')", ob)); - CommonClassLib.CCarryConvert.WriteDarkCasket("OPCClient", "ϱ״̬:", fid.ToString(), ",״̬" + status.ToString() + "룺" + barcode.ToString().ToUpper() + "ͣ" + status.ToString()); - } - catch (Exception ex) - { - RefreshMonitorEventArgs rmea = new RefreshMonitorEventArgs("tsStatus", "ϱ״̬" + ex.StackTrace + ex.Message); - OnRefreshMonitor(rmea); - CommonClassLib.CCarryConvert.WriteDarkCasket("OPCClient", "ϱ״̬:", fid.ToString(), ",״̬" + status.ToString() + "룺" + barcode.ToString().ToUpper() + "ͣ" + status.ToString()); + // dboM.ExecuteSql(string.Format("INSERT INTO IO_CONTROL_APPLY(CONTROL_ID,CONTROL_APPLY_TYPE,DEVICE_CODE, STOCK_BARCODE, APPLY_TASK_STATUS, CREATE_TIME,CONTROL_APPLY_REMARK,WAREHOUSE_CODE)VALUES ({0},'{1}','{2}','{3}','{4}','{5}','{6}','{7}')", ob)); + // CommonClassLib.CCarryConvert.WriteDarkCasket("OPCClient", "ϱ״̬:", fid.ToString(), ",״̬" + status.ToString() + "룺" + barcode.ToString().ToUpper() + "ͣ" + status.ToString()); + // } + // catch (Exception ex) + // { + // RefreshMonitorEventArgs rmea = new RefreshMonitorEventArgs("tsStatus", "ϱ״̬" + ex.StackTrace + ex.Message); + // OnRefreshMonitor(rmea); + // CommonClassLib.CCarryConvert.WriteDarkCasket("OPCClient", "ϱ״̬:", fid.ToString(), ",״̬" + status.ToString() + "룺" + barcode.ToString().ToUpper() + "ͣ" + status.ToString()); - } - } + // } + //} #endregion } else if (mti == 4) @@ -2116,38 +2116,38 @@ namespace WcfControlMonitorLib int res =dboM.ExecuteSql(sql.ToString()); if (res == 1) { - #region 񺽶 wmsӿ ϱ״ִ̬ 10ִ 30 999 - if (ControlType != 5 && ControlType != 6) - { - sql.Clear(); - sql.Append(" select * from T_manage_task WHERE F_ManageTaskKindIndex = 1 and fstatus = 1 and fid = ").Append(fid); - dv = dbo.ExceSQL(sql.ToString()).Tables[0].DefaultView; - if (dv.Count > 0) - { - string dTime1 = DateTime.Now.ToString("u"); - dTime1 = dTime1.Substring(0, dTime1.Length - 1); + //#region 񺽶 wmsӿ ϱ״ִ̬ 10ִ 30 999 + //if (ControlType != 5 && ControlType != 6) + //{ + // sql.Clear(); + // sql.Append(" select * from T_manage_task WHERE F_ManageTaskKindIndex = 1 and fstatus = 1 and fid = ").Append(fid); + // dv = dbo.ExceSQL(sql.ToString()).Tables[0].DefaultView; + // if (dv.Count > 0) + // { + // string dTime1 = DateTime.Now.ToString("u"); + // dTime1 = dTime1.Substring(0, dTime1.Length - 1); - string barcode = ccf.GetBarCodeFromMonitor(TaskIdx); - int status = 10; //ִ + // string barcode = ccf.GetBarCodeFromMonitor(TaskIdx); + // int status = 10; //ִ - object[] ob = new object[8] { fid, status, 0, barcode, status, dTime1, "", 1.ToString() }; - try - { + // object[] ob = new object[8] { fid, status, 0, barcode, status, dTime1, "", 1.ToString() }; + // try + // { - dboM.ExecuteSql(string.Format("INSERT INTO IO_CONTROL_APPLY(CONTROL_ID,CONTROL_APPLY_TYPE,DEVICE_CODE, STOCK_BARCODE, APPLY_TASK_STATUS, CREATE_TIME,CONTROL_APPLY_REMARK,WAREHOUSE_CODE)VALUES ({0},'{1}','{2}','{3}','{4}','{5}','{6}','{7}')", ob)); - CommonClassLib.CCarryConvert.WriteDarkCasket("OPCClient", "ϱ״̬:", fid.ToString(), ",״̬" + status + "룺" + barcode.ToString().ToUpper() + "ͣ" + 10.ToString());//20140218 - } - catch (Exception ex) - { - RefreshMonitorEventArgs rmea = new RefreshMonitorEventArgs("tsStatus", "ϱ״̬" + ex.StackTrace + ex.Message); - OnRefreshMonitor(rmea); - CommonClassLib.CCarryConvert.WriteDarkCasket("OPCClient", "ϱ״̬:", fid.ToString(), ",״̬" + status + "룺" + barcode.ToString().ToUpper() + "ͣ" + 10.ToString());//20140218 + // dboM.ExecuteSql(string.Format("INSERT INTO IO_CONTROL_APPLY(CONTROL_ID,CONTROL_APPLY_TYPE,DEVICE_CODE, STOCK_BARCODE, APPLY_TASK_STATUS, CREATE_TIME,CONTROL_APPLY_REMARK,WAREHOUSE_CODE)VALUES ({0},'{1}','{2}','{3}','{4}','{5}','{6}','{7}')", ob)); + // CommonClassLib.CCarryConvert.WriteDarkCasket("OPCClient", "ϱ״̬:", fid.ToString(), ",״̬" + status + "룺" + barcode.ToString().ToUpper() + "ͣ" + 10.ToString());//20140218 + // } + // catch (Exception ex) + // { + // RefreshMonitorEventArgs rmea = new RefreshMonitorEventArgs("tsStatus", "ϱ״̬" + ex.StackTrace + ex.Message); + // OnRefreshMonitor(rmea); + // CommonClassLib.CCarryConvert.WriteDarkCasket("OPCClient", "ϱ״̬:", fid.ToString(), ",״̬" + status + "룺" + barcode.ToString().ToUpper() + "ͣ" + 10.ToString());//20140218 - } - } - } + // } + // } + //} - #endregion + //#endregion } }